What does VOC stand for?

VOC stands for Volatile Organic Compound. By USEPA regulation, VOC emissions are defined as organic compounds which participate in atmospheric photochemical reactions. The definition of VOCs is found in 40 CFR 51.100 (s). The definition includes a list of chemicals not defined as VOCs.

What is the VOC content of storage tank vent gas?

Another thing to understand is that the VOC content of storage tank vent gas is typically much higher than gas from a high pressure (HP) separator. A storage tank vent may have VOC content of 35% to 50%+ by volume while a HP separator gas would typically range from 80% to 98%+ VOC by volume.

What is the difference between ISC and VOC?

Modules short circuit current (ISC) and the open circuit voltage (VOC) are fundamental figures in the design of solar systems. The Voc is determining the maximum string length (number of modules in one string), and Isc is required for calculating the maximum current in the string.

What causes VOC emissions from storage tanks?

There are two components in VOCs emissions from storage tanks: working losses due to vapours displaced during filling; and standing losses due to the impact of temperature and pressure variations on the volume of vapours in the tank.

Can VOC emissions be discharged in the atmosphere through stacks?

VOCs emissions may be discharged in the atmosphere through stacks (emissions from waste gases) or not through stacks (fugitive emissions). Annex VI2 considers ELVs for waste gases containing VOCs and for fugitive VOCs emissions but also total ELVs considering both types of the emissions.
